Learning Resource Program
Students identified as not meeting Outcomes are provided additional supports through our Learning Resource Program (LRP). Our learning resource teachers work with classroom teachers and our Student Success Team to develop programs and instructional practices to help students succeed to expected levels. The learning resource teacher also works either with individuals or small groups in pull-out situations, or works with the students and teacher in the regular classroom settings.

SWPBIS - School Wide Positive Behavioural Intervention and Support System

Our students are expected to model Catholic values and treat all members of the École St. Angela Merici community in a Christ-like way. In an effort to establish and reinforce consistent behaviour expectations and routines within each classroom and as a school, we utilize a School-Wide Positive Behavioural Intervention and Support (SWPBIS) system. Our goal is to consistently provide students with positive feedback to reinforce appropriate behaviour. All staff are familiar with and teach our Expectation Matrix in the first few weeks of the school year. Staff members then acknowledge positive behaviours each day by handing out tickets to students demonstrating Christ-like behaviour. SWPBIS draws are held, offering students who have received a ticket the opportunity to receive a small prize for their appropriate behaviour.
